VPS에 익숙한 많은 학생들이 VPS를 오픈하고 가장 먼저 하는 일은 서버 환경 구축입니다. 문제와 편리함을 줄이기 위해 온라인에서 사용할 수 있는 인기 있는 원클릭 설치 패키지가 있습니다. 현재 일반적으로 널리 사용되는 두 가지 방법은 LNMP와 LNAMP입니다.
LNMP는 Linux+Nginx+Mysql+PHP의 조합으로 기존 LAMP(Linux+Apache+Mysql+PHP) 방식을 대체하여 Nginx의 속도와 경량화를 장점으로 하는 것이 특징입니다. 설치가 쉽고 설치 스크립트가 언제든지 업데이트되므로 LNMP는 많은 웹마스터가 선호하는 원클릭 설치 패키지가 되었습니다.
LNMP 방법의 장점: VPS 리소스를 덜 차지하며 Nginx는 구성이 비교적 간단합니다. fast-cgi를 사용하여 PHP 스크립트를 동적으로 구문 분석합니다.
LNMP 방식의 단점: php-fpm 구성 요소의 로드 용량이 제한되어 있습니다. 방문 횟수가 많으면 php-fpm 프로세스가 정지되고 502 잘못된 게이트웨이 오류가 발생하기 쉽습니다.
LNAMP는 Linux+Nginx+Apache+Mysql+PHP의 조합으로 Nginx를 사용하여 정적 스크립트를 구문 분석하고, Nginx의 전달 기능을 사용하여 동적 스크립트의 구문 분석을 Apache로 전송하여 처리하는 것이 특징입니다. 두 웹 서버의 특성을 최대한 활용하여 트래픽 수요가 많은 사이트에 매우 좋은 선택입니다.
LNAMP 방식의 장점: Apache 자체가 php-fpm보다 PHP를 처리하는 능력이 더 강하기 때문에 502 Bad Gateway와 같은 오류가 발생할 가능성이 적습니다. 트래픽이 많은 사이트에 적합합니다.
LNAMP 방식의 단점: LNMP 방식에 비해 리소스를 더 많이 차지합니다. 게다가 가상 호스트를 구성하려면 Nginx와 Apache의 구성 파일을 동시에 수정해야 하므로 조금 더 번거롭습니다.
위 내용은 LNMP와 LNAMP의 차이점 비교의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!